How to fill out blue badge good practice

How to fill out blue badge good practice?
01
Gather all necessary information: Before filling out the blue badge application form, make sure you have all the required information at hand. This may include personal details, medical documentation, and any supporting evidence.
02
Read the guidelines: Familiarize yourself with the guidelines provided by your local authority or government regarding the blue badge scheme. These guidelines will outline the eligibility criteria and the proper procedure for filling out the form.
03
Provide accurate personal information: Begin by filling out the personal details section of the form. This may include your full name, address, contact information, and any other relevant details requested. Make sure to double-check the accuracy of your information to avoid any potential delays or issues.
04
Include necessary medical documentation: If you are applying for a blue badge based on a medical condition or disability, it is crucial to include any required medical documentation. This may involve providing a letter from your healthcare professional, medical reports, or any other documents that support your eligibility.
05
Describe your mobility difficulties: In the application form, there will likely be a section where you can explain your mobility difficulties and how they impact your daily life. Be concise but thorough in describing your limitations and the reasons why you require a blue badge for parking privileges.
06
Submit any additional supporting evidence: If you have any additional supporting evidence, such as testimonials from caregivers or other relevant documents, ensure they are included with your application. These can further strengthen your case and provide a clearer understanding of your situation.
Who needs blue badge good practice?
01
Individuals with mobility disabilities: People who have mobility disabilities, whether temporary or long-term, may need to apply for a blue badge to access suitable parking facilities.
02
Elderly individuals: Aging adults who face challenges in mobility can benefit from a blue badge as it allows for closer and more accessible parking options.
03
Individuals with certain medical conditions: Some medical conditions can significantly impact a person's mobility, making a blue badge essential. This may include conditions such as arthritis, chronic pain, respiratory problems, or other physical disabilities.
